#D49487 Color
#D49487 is rgb(212, 148, 135) in RGB, hsl(10, 47%, 68%) in HSL, and about cmyk(0%, 30%, 36%, 17%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Salmon Rose (#E7968B),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.57.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#D49487 Channel Values
How #D49487 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 212 · G 148 · B 135 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 10° · S 47% · L 68%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 10° · S 36% · V 83%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 0% · M 30% · Y 36% · K 17%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.5:1 vs white · 8.39: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#D49487 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#D49487?
#D49487 is a light red — rgb(212, 148, 135) in RGB and hsl(10, 47%, 68%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Salmon Rose (#E7968B),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.57.
What is the RGB value of #D49487?
#D49487 is rgb(212, 148, 135) — red 212, green 148, and blue 135 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#D49487?
#D49487 converts to approximately cmyk(0%, 30%, 36%, 17%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#D49487 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#D49487 scores 2.5:1 against white and 8.39: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#D49487 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#D49487 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is rosybrown (#BC8F8F) at a CIE76 distance of 12.4, which is visibly different.
